Transaction

59f3b5df19faf21cc393dfdca900d64697bb83191c4199d93ffdc953978a61e5
282,612 confirmations
Timestamp
1602518600
Block652,408
Fee12,951 sats
Fee rate91.2 sats/vB
view on mempool.space

Inputs & Outputs